The Seine-Net Fishing Vessel Mizpah

Cullercoats, Northumberland. At o.30 on the evening of the 27th April, 1961, the life-boat Isaac and Mary Bolton was launched on exercise in a light north- easterly breeze with a slight sea and fog.

Half-a-mile from the beach the seine-net fishing vessel Mizpah was found heading towards rocks. The life-boat escorted her to the entrance to the river Tyne and then continued the exercise.

She returned to her station at 8.15..
